Analysis

In 2024, proportion of local governments that adopt and implement local in Georgia stood at 11.8%. That is the highest value across all 11 years on record.

The figure is up 33.3% on the previous year.

Over the whole period, proportion of local governments that adopt and implement local in Georgia peaked at 11.8% in 2024 and was at its lowest, 0.0%, in 2014.

Georgia ranks 62nd of 74 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
